449727 2006-04-26 23:37:00 Socket 939 will give you more upgradeability in the future. If you go socket 754 then they top out at around the Athlon 64 3700+. If you go with a 939 then they are still producing cpu's with that socket at the moment and the X2 and FX dual core chips will be available for upgrade later.
